Fistful of Lead Bigger Battles might work for you (both of you actually at the risk of derailing digits which I am loath to do considering how he is inspiring me greatly with his current thread).  It is much more than an Old West skirmish game.  I expect to adapt it as my 'other' set of rules right beside Rank and File.  Possible a little bit of The Man Who Be King rules might be consulted for a bit of spice - with a dash of Sword and the Flame where workable.

Nice thing about the Bigger Battles is you can replace a single figure with a stand of figures and thus instead of an 8 figure unit, you have 24.  I will probably use them for Robin Hood and Three Musketeers games and perhaps more.

For myself 15mm is a really nice range, it is small enough on space and yet enough details to catch the eye. For the cost you can have a handful of minis for the cost of one larger one. keeping in mind that you move a lot they are easy to pack up. For playing space for the most part a 2 x 2-foot board will work great so a 4 x 4-foot area board would be awesome!

Before you know it, you'll have a large collection of figures, I know I have a few hundred figures I have in Plano storage boxes, model No. 3600. I mount my figures on metal washer and use a glued in magnetic strip in the bottom of the boxes.

Hi Pete, nice start you have there. Painting, like any other skill, is something you get better with through practice. Washes (paint or ink) and dry brush are two key techniques that will be a big help (especially on stuff like the fur on the bear which, by the way, looks pretty good.) Showing your stuff here on the forums is good too, there are a lot of super talented people here that are always happy to answer questions and offer feedback. So keep the faith, get yourself some good brushes and take care of them and you'll be surprised at how quickly you will improve.
